DENNIS Robinson, who died after a long illness, shortly before his 81st birthday, was remembered fondly by his family and friends at his funeral service, at St Bartholomew’s Church, Royal Wootton Bassett, on January 12.

Dennis, originally from Preston, Lancashire, came to Wiltshire as a National Serviceman, and after demob, made his home locally. He used to play football for Wootton Bassett, and was interested in all sports.

After his service in the Royal Air Force, he enjoyed working for 33 years as a civilian in the fire service at RAF Lyneham.

He was a member of the Wootton Bassett Conservative Club for many years, and as the club’s entertainments secretary he organised various events and discos. Although he was a quiet man, he was very popular, and had many friends.

Recently, when he had to rely on a wheelchair for transport, he enjoyed home life with his wife Muriel (nee Ogbourne) to whom he was married for 58 years, and their only son, Kevin, who lives locally.
